How are logistics and operational security related?

Explanation:
Logistics and operational security are inherently interconnected, as logistics operations can directly influence the effectiveness and safety of security protocols. By incorporating operational security into logistics, organizations ensure that their supply chain processes not only function efficiently but also protect sensitive information and assets against potential threats. This integration helps in identifying and mitigating vulnerabilities that could be exploited during the transportation, storage, or handling of materials. Incorporating operational security into logistics capabilities also enhances overall mission success, as it allows for the development of strategies that preemptively address risks related to information leakage and unauthorized access to logistics operations. Thus, it is essential for logistics teams to work closely with security experts to ensure that their processes are robust and secure against any potential operational threats.
